Posted to Patreon only.#FindThatLizard is the good that I put into the world. Through this initiative I’ve been able to talk to thousands of you around the world about lizards, why they’re so cool, how we can protect them, and why it's important to support Black and other herpetologists of color. I’ve also been able to fundraise to give out almost $6000 in scholarships to aspiring herpetologists and for the last two years I’ve hosted in person lizard art walks. All this takes a lot of resources and I can’t do it without you!Being an independent scientist and science communicator is genuinely hard. There is no guaranteed income and yet the fieldwork is expensive and none of it is funded by a university or lab anymore. It's just me, my camera, and a lot of lizards.
